Brad Pitt’s security breach: What happened at his LA mansion?

The city of Los Angeles is reeling from news of a burglary at Brad Pitt‘s home, marking a troubling incident for the 61-year-old actor. According to NBC News, the break-in occurred at 10:30 p.m. on Wednesday, June 25, at his residence in the Los Feliz neighborhood. Two law enforcement sources confirmed Pitt was not present during the alleged intrusion, though a spokesperson for the Los Angeles Police Department verified the incident without disclosing the homeowner’s identity.

Reports indicate three suspects scaled the front fence, entered through a window, ransacked the property, and fled with an unknown amount of goods. The LAPD is actively searching for the perpetrators, while Pitt’s representatives have yet to comment.

This unsettling event comes on the heels of Pitt’s promotional tour for his new action film F1, where he portrays Formula 1 driver Sonny Hayes. Just days earlier, on Tuesday, June 24, he attended the London premiere alongside his girlfriend, Ines de Ramon, and reunited with former co-star Tom Cruise on the red carpet-their first joint appearance since the 2001 “America: A Tribute to Heroes” benefit.

The duo, who starred together in the 1994 horror classic Interview with the Vampire, shared a nostalgic moment, with Cruise posting on Instagram, “Great night at the movies with my friends!! You guys crushed it!!” Pitt, reflecting on their past, joked to E! News, “I’m not gonna hang my ass off airplanes,” referencing Cruise’s stunt-heavy style, though he hinted at a ground-based collaboration.

Their history adds warmth to the reunion. Pitt recalled go-kart races during Interview with the Vampire, admitting, “He got me in the end, I gotta admit.” Cruise, speaking at CinemaCon 2025, praised Pitt’s driving skills, saying, “He’s very good. Believe me, I’ve raced against him.”

Director Joe Kosinski, who worked with both on F1 and Top Gun: Maverick, told GQ that while Cruise “pushes it to the limit,” both actors share a natural talent for driving, though a planned Ford v Ferrari reunion fell through due to budget issues. The F1 project, produced by Jerry Bruckheimer and Kosinski, highlights Pitt’s latest cinematic venture, now overshadowed by this personal security breach.
